My 2 Centavos on Commercial Establishments,

It is nice to see them on the map but I find that the work to maintain these is 
going to get very difficult and a bulk load is just asking for problems.

Using the Wikipedia data before I found many were out of location or just plain 
wrong, Thus the work to fix is quite a lot and is discouraging at times.

If we just take Makati for an example the police station moved, I thought it 
had and checked the site. Now i live down the road from this and it was not 
updated.

I have tried to move it and checking now at least it is no longer out side the 
city hall which is shown but the police and the fire station have both 
disappeared from where they are 
meant to be..

Now moving down the road from Makati City hall we have McDo but Jollibee which 
is has more customers is not labeled, nor is the fast food shop across the 
street.

So do we want the head ache..

If you work for the establishment EG: McDo Philippines then go ahead and keep 
it up to date...

If you don't then don't add them... 

Places of Cultural Value all should be added first.. (and they don't move..)

Moving further out we have at Jupiter and Makati Ave a McDo listed but once 
again in the wrong place.

Now does it mean that since I live here close I have to double check every week 
the data?  What happens when I move again?

Do I only add the ones I like? And then add bias to the maps? Better to 
exclude..  What happens if I dont like and add it in the wrong place on purpose?

These are my 2 Centavo's
